Royal Enfield Hunter 350 Summary (2025 Model Overview)

The Royal Enfield Hunter 350 Summary begins with understanding its core the 349cc J-series engine shared with the Classic 350 and Meteor. However, the Hunter is tuned differently for urban agility and quick throttle response.

Quick Highlights:

Feature Specification
Engine 349cc, Air-Oil Cooled, Single-Cylinder (J-series)
Power Output 20.2 bhp @ 6100 rpm
Torque 27 Nm @ 4000 rpm
Transmission 5-Speed Manual
Kerb Weight 181 kg
Seat Height 800 mm
Mileage (Average) 35 km/l
Top Speed 114 km/h
Fuel Tank Capacity 13 litres

This Royal Enfield Hunter 350 Summary highlights its compact nature lighter and sportier than any other Royal Enfield. The shorter wheelbase makes it easy to maneuver through tight city traffic, while the engine provides enough torque for highway sprints.

Royal Enfield Hunter 350 Price in India (2025)

The Royal Enfield Hunter 350 price remains one of its strongest selling points. It delivers the Enfield charm at a price that appeals to young buyers and first-time motorcycle owners.

Variant Ex-Showroom Price (Delhi) Approx On-Road Price
Hunter 350 Retro Factory ₹1.50 lakh ₹1.70 lakh
Hunter 350 Metro Dapper ₹1.68 lakh ₹1.90 lakh
Hunter 350 Metro Rebel ₹1.75 lakh ₹2.00 lakh

The Royal Enfield Hunter 350 price varies slightly between cities due to registration and insurance costs, but even the top variant stays below ₹2 lakh on-road in most regions. That’s exceptional value considering its premium build quality and brand legacy.

Engine & Performance – The Heart of the Hunter

At the core of every Hunter 350 review lies the J-series engine. Smooth, reliable, and tuned for refined torque delivery, this motor is one of Royal Enfield’s biggest strengths.

  • Power Delivery: 20.2 bhp is more than enough for city rides and weekend tours.
  • Low-End Torque: Effortless acceleration from 0–60 km/h.
  • Refinement: Engine vibrations are minimal below 90 km/h, making it a relaxed cruiser.
  • Gearbox: The 5-speed transmission feels crisp and well-spaced.

Real-world owners have praised the Hunter’s performance in city conditions, describing it as “zippy yet calm.” In this Royal Enfield Hunter 350 ownership review, it’s clear that the bike prioritizes smoothness and predictability over sheer speed.

Handling & Comfort – Built for Urban Exploration

One of the standout observations in this Hunter 350 review is its nimble handling. The shorter frame, 17-inch wheels, and revised suspension setup make the Hunter much more agile than traditional Royal Enfields.

Key Handling Traits:

  • Light steering and easy cornering.
  • Confident braking with dual-channel ABS.
  • Slightly firm rear suspension ideal for city bumps but can feel stiff on long rides.
  • Well-balanced ergonomics upright seating and moderate footpeg position.

Riders under 5’8” will especially appreciate its friendly seat height. From the Royal Enfield Hunter 350 ownership review, it’s evident that most owners find it more comfortable than heavier siblings like the Meteor 350.

Technology, Features & Instrumentation

This Royal Enfield Hunter 350 review wouldn’t be complete without highlighting its modern equipment. While it’s minimalist by design, the Hunter doesn’t compromise on essentials.

Notable Features Include:

  • Semi-digital instrument cluster with analog speedometer.
  • Optional Tripper Navigation Pod with Bluetooth.
  • USB charging port.
  • LED taillight and clear lens indicators.
  • High-quality grips and switches.

Though it lacks full LED lighting and adjustable levers, the Hunter offers just enough tech for its price. For many buyers, the simple and analog interface adds to its charm.

Royal Enfield Hunter 350 Long-Term Review (5000 km Report)

From Autocar India’s Royal Enfield Hunter 350 Long-Term Review, it’s evident that the bike maintains its character over time. After 5000 km of mixed riding:

  • Engine performance stayed consistent with negligible oil consumption.
  • Chain, brake pads, and suspension showed minimal wear.
  • Average mileage hovered around 33–35 km/l.
  • Routine service costs remained under ₹1,500 per visit.

This Royal Enfield Hunter 350 Long-Term Review proves the bike’s mechanical reliability and durability, even under heavy city usage.

Hunter 350 vs Competitors

Feature Royal Enfield Hunter 350 Honda CB350 TVS Ronin Jawa 42
Engine (cc) 349 348 225 293
Power (bhp) 20.2 20.8 20.1 27.3
Mileage (km/l) 35 37 33 30
Weight (kg) 181 181 160 172
Price (₹ lakh) 1.50–1.75 2.10 1.72 2.02

The Hunter 350 review consistently shows it as the most value-packed option. While it lacks some premium tech of the CB350, it outshines others with character, price, and brand presence.
